Here is what our developers advised:
So the additional hour pricing is actually a calculated amount based on programmatically looking for a difference in pricing between two points. So what’s happening here is that it’s finding the two different prices listed first $899 & $1249 and subtracting them from each other which is where the $350 is coming from.
